susə̑rtə̑la•m
{verb I} {frequentative} [Generate paradigm] 1. to wound, to injure, to hurt
♦ ikta•ž-kön šižma•šə̑žə̑m susə̑rtə̑la•m {verb I} to wound someone's feelings
2. {figuratively} to damage, to break
♦ paša• rada•mə̑m susə̑rtə̑la•m {verb I} to disrupt the work agenda
~ ASPECTUAL CONVERB CONSTRUCTIONS ~
// su•sə̑rtə̑l(ə̑n) pə̑tare•m {verb II} {perfective} (see above)
♢ osa•l pij jole•m su•sə̑rtə̑l pə̑tare•n {sentence} the vicious dog wounded my legs
